Meet the Face Behind Aloha Milwaukee

Aloha Milwaukee is deeply personal to founder Corey Pieper. Born and raised in Milwaukee with strong ties to Hawaiʻi, Corey created the brand as a way to bring together two places that have shaped who he is and to share the feeling of aloha with the community he calls home.

Music has always been a major part of Corey’s story, taking him from Milwaukee stages to collaborations with artists like Sean Kingston and opportunities around the country. But no matter where that journey has taken him, the connection to Hawaiʻi, family, and home has remained at the center of everything he creates.

Aloha Milwaukee is another expression of that story—bringing together music, fashion, culture, and community through island-inspired apparel made for people who want to carry a little more aloha with them wherever they go.
